In Pakistan, the concept of casino spill mobile faces significant cultural and religious barriers that make such activities largely unacceptable in mainstream society. The majority Muslim population follows Islamic principles that strictly prohibit gambling in any form, considering it haram (forbidden). This religious stance is deeply embedded in the cultural fabric of the nation.
Mobile gaming platforms featuring casino elements often encounter resistance due to these religious considerations. Pakistani society places strong emphasis on family values and moral conduct, where activities perceived as promoting gambling are generally frowned upon. The government also maintains strict regulations against gambling operations within the country.
Traditional Pakistani entertainment focuses more on family gatherings, religious festivals, sports like cricket, and cultural events rather than casino-style gaming. The mobile gaming market in Pakistan has seen growth primarily in educational apps, puzzle games, and entertainment that aligns with local cultural values and religious teachings.
While some international gaming platforms may be accessible, they typically operate in a legal gray area and lack widespread acceptance. The cultural preference leans toward entertainment that promotes skill development, education, and family-friendly content rather than chance-based gaming activities associated with casino spill mobile concepts. |
